A method of information transmission from an interrogator system to portable
objects.
The information is transmitted through ternary amplitude modulation and positional
pulse coding. A frame is made up of a Start Of Frame (SOF) marker made up of two
like-polarity pulses, patterns that transmit binary symbols and are composed of
two opposite-polarity pulses, and lastly an End Of Frame (EOF) marker that is made
up only of a single pulse. The present invention is notably intended for interrogating
radio frequency (RFID) tags.
